Output f1303a695f722d620ec032b96235a1baf2f649e4b2b83938905a70006da2bcf6:5

value
332244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25abaa3815d206483678280cdcdb99b240994138 OP_EQUAL
address
358Ca8SZdqGZtUcuiHY9jNyrqg5wMH6NHV
transaction
f1303a695f722d620ec032b96235a1baf2f649e4b2b83938905a70006da2bcf6
confirmations
312302
spent
true